Significant events
- “Sales during 2024 decreased by 64,072 tonnes on 2023 and a decrease in turnover of €25,616k on 2023 This decrease is due to Palabora Europe ending operations and these being taken over by the subsidiary of this company starting from May 2024.”
- “In January 2024 the directors made the decision to cease the sale of products in the company in the 2024 financial year The company's main operations will be integrated into the US subsidiary company and any remaining stock will be sold to them.”
- “In June 2025, Palabora Europe Limited approved a capital contribution to its subsidiary Palabora Global Inc consisting of $8 million of existing intercompany balances intended to meet the ongoing capital requirements and an additional $5 million as an increase in fixed asset investment”
